5. e Delete Known bugs In version 0 9 9 Celtx occasionally inserts blank or invisible scenes If these occur on the same line as a real scene heading they can easily be removed by Sending them to the ScrachPad But if they are embedded within a scene they can be removed by editing the script abc html file it s not actually called that but replace the abc with whatever letters match your script Locate the blank scene in the script and find corresponding point in the html file When a tag has a value like id asdfefxxfe this creates a scene or other database object like a character prop or whatever If you find an id value in an unexpected place remove the id asdfefxxfe and the blank scene will be removed without harming other aspects of your screenplay http wiki celtx com index php title Print_Version_ _English amp printable yes 49 of 87 7 19 2010 10 46 44 PM Print Version English Celtx Wiki The Breakdown Sidebar The Breakdown Sidebar The Production Items Sidebar allows you to perform departmental breakdowns of your script in Celtx You highlight text items in the script and assign them to the appropriate departments by tagging them Production breakdowns use industry standard categories like Cast Extra Location Props Set Wardrobe Camera Lights Sound etc You can detail your breakdown as much as you like by assigning names descriptions images and other media files to your breakdown items Onc

Pentium II or AMD K6 II 233 MHz CPU Recommended 500MHz or greater e 64 MB RAM Recommended 128 MB RAM or greater e 52 MB hard drive space Internet Connection amp Networks If you are experiencing connection or network issues ensure your network firewall is not blocking the Celtx server which could be considered a non approved host Access to the Celtx server is over a SSL connection so access to an encrypted connection must also be allowed At a minumum for TypeSet to work you need to allow HTTPS port 443 access to render celtx com For upload download etc the client needs HTTPS access to publish celtx com If you connect to the internet via proxy ensure the proxy settings are correct in the client preferences options The Technology XUL RDF Moz framework Firefox Built on top of the award winning Firefox technologies Celtx is an open source and open standards software application Celtx is built using Firefox s XUL Mozilla application framework The application uses a semantic web compliant RDF database and XML file formatting As a client server application Celtx is Internet aware and also provides off line access This provides the best of both worlds giving users desktop client behavior coupled with Server based intelligence Celtx users can access managed web services like enhanced data security remote file back ups and special server features like auto formatting for PDF printing As a stand alone app

Scene Navigator on the LH side of the screen Importing from the Other Guys Currently Celtx only imports plain text script files which can be created with either Final Draft Pro or Movie Magic Screen Writer 2000 MS WORD When in an open Celtx project a WORD file can be added as an external file by selecting File menu gt Add Item Please note that Celtx does not support MS WORD imports directly WORD documents often include embedded tags that have a negative affect on Celtx formatting Therefore we strongly recommend that you do NOT cut and paste text from WORD documents directly into the Celtx editor nor into text files to be imported into Celtx Importing from Final Daft Users of Final Draft will want to save their scripts with the Text Only with Layout found under File gt Save As Importing from Movie Magic Screen Writer Users of Movie Magic Screen Writer will want to save their scripts using the Formatted ASCII format found under File gt Save As for Windows On a Mac select File gt Save As then select the Avid Editor Format from the file type drop down menu Import to an Existing Script Celtx allows you to import additional scenes into your existing script When you import an additional script or portion of a script it will be appended to the end of your existing project script Exporting Scripts Celtx currently supports the export of scripts as a text txt or HTML files http wiki celtx com

36. g Add Remove Programs 2 Open C Program Files and delete the Celtx folder 3 Remove the Greyfirst folder from C Documents and Settings username Application Data and C Documents and Settings username Local Settings Application Data If you can t find it you need to Show hidden files From Windows Explorer pick Tools Options View Hidden files and folders Show hidden files and folders 4 Clear your browser cache 5 Download 0 991 6 Install celtx This will give you a clean install of 0 991 Vista If when you try to write a script you cant key in anything then find the Celtx software icon and http wiki celtx com index php title Print_Version_ _English amp printable yes 8 of 87 7 19 2010 10 46 44 PM Print Version English CeltxWiki right click select Properties select Security press Edit press Add enter the name of the user click the full control check box press Ok For Mac OS X Universal Double click the Celtx dmg file to mount the drive to your system Drag the Celtx icon to your Applications folder to complete the installation For Linux You can install Celtx by extracting the downloaded archive into your home folder e g home yourusername bin and run the application from there But then only this single user will have access to it Otherwise if you want all users to have access to it Celtx must be installed and run once as the root user A typical installation f

65. rom an administrator account is done as follows copy Ctrl C and paste Maj Ins the following code lines one by one in a Terminal window Ctrl Alt T cd usr local If you are installing Celtx 1 0 then use this sudo tar zxf path to Celtx tar gz If you are installing Celtx 2 0 then use this sudo tar xjf path to Celtx tar bz2 enter your password sudo usr local celtx celtx If you get an error error while loading shared libraries libstdc so 5 cannot open shared object file No such file or directory then you need to install a package that contains libstdc so 5 On Redhat and Ubuntu this is the compat libstdc package On Gentoo it s just called lib compat You might be able to install it using yum install compat libstdct Now any user can run it using usr local celtx celtx If you re running a 64 bit build ensure the 32 bit libraries are installed Just search for the string ia32 within synaptic You might have to install the normal ia32 libs and also ia32 libs gtk perhaps more http wiki celtx com index php title Print_Version_ _English amp printable yes 9 of 87 7 19 2010 10 46 44 PM Print Version English Celtx Wiki Note to Eee PC users In order for Celtx to work you have to remove the Scim package sudo apt get remove xandros scim Alternatively on more recent 701 EeePC build starting March 08 thus including all 900 gcin replaces scim sudo apt get remove xandros gcin sud
